Suspension Specialist Regulations in Ireland
Automotive service providers in Ireland are not required to hold a specific licence, but SIMI (Society of the Irish Motor Industry) membership provides consumer protection. NCT testing is regulated by the RSA.

Planning Permission
Automotive repair work does not require planning permission. Operating a commercial garage may require appropriate zoning and waste handling permits.
